当我单击具有此复选框的元素跨度时,如何设置项目复选框? [英] How set item checkbox when i click on element span which have this checkbox?

查看:66
本文介绍了当我单击具有此复选框的元素跨度时,如何设置项目复选框?的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

当我单击具有此复选框的元素跨度时,我需要设置项目复选框.

Me need set item checkbox when i click on element span which have this checkbox.

代码:

<script>
$('.CheckMemberClassList').bind('click',function(){
    $('.CheckMemberClassList').removeClass('MemberClassActive').addClass('MemberClassInactive');
    $(this).removeClass('MemberClassInactive').addClass('MemberClassActive');
    });
</script>


<span class="MemberClass1 MemberClassActive CheckMemberClassList">
<input type="radio" name="MemberClassList" id="MemberClassList1" value="1" checked="checked">
Text One
</span>

<span class="MemberClass2 MemberClassInactive CheckMemberClassList">
<input type="radio" name="MemberClassList" id="MemberClassList2" value="2">
Text Two
</span>

<span class="MemberClass3 MemberClassInactive CheckMemberClassList">
<input type="radio" name="MemberClassList" id="MemberClassList3" value="3">
Text Tree
</span>

请告诉我如何在此代码中进行设置?

Tell me please how i need make its in this code?

推荐答案

$('.CheckMemberClassList').bind('click',function(){
    $('.CheckMemberClassList').removeClass('MemberClassActive').addClass('MemberClassInactive');
    $(this).removeClass('MemberClassInactive').addClass('MemberClassActive');
    $(this).find('input:radio').prop('checked', true);
});

工作示例: http://jsfiddle.net/hMYtg/

Jquery .prop()文档: http://api.jquery.com/prop/

Jquery .prop() Documentation: http://api.jquery.com/prop/

这篇关于当我单击具有此复选框的元素跨度时,如何设置项目复选框?的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!

查看全文
登录 关闭
扫码关注1秒登录
发送“验证码”获取 | 15天全站免登陆